Set the Cookies (Choose Your Method)
Option 1: No-Bake Energy Cookies
Place the tray in the refrigerator and chill for 1–2 hours, or until the cookies are firm and set. This option keeps nutrients intact and creates a chewy, snack-bar-style texture.
Option 2: Lightly Baked Cookies
Preheat oven to 160°C (320°F).
Bake cookies for 12–15 minutes, or until lightly golden and fragrant. Let cool completely before removing — they firm up as they cool.

Pro Tips for Best Results
-
Chop nuts evenly so cookies bind well.
-
Press mixture firmly — loose cookies may crumble.
-
For extra crunch, lightly toast nuts and seeds before mixing.
-
Let baked cookies cool fully before handling.
Flavor Variations & Add-Ins
-
Chocolate Boost: Add 2 tablespoons dark chocolate chips
-
Protein Power: Mix in 1–2 tablespoons natural peanut or almond butter
-
Spiced Version: Add nutmeg or ginger with the cinnamon
-
Tropical Style: Use dried pineapple and coconut flakes
Storage & Meal Prep Tips
-
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 7 days
-
Refrigerate for up to 2 weeks for extra freshness
-
Freeze for up to 3 months — perfect for grab-and-go snacks
Frequently Asked Questions
Are these cookies keto-friendly?
They are low in refined carbs but not strictly keto due to honey/maple syrup.
Can I make them nut-free?
Yes — replace almonds with extra seeds like pumpkin or sunflower.
Why are my cookies too soft?
They may need more chilling time or tighter packing.
